More about the book

The narrative follows a renowned black civil rights attorney who uncovers a conspiracy aimed at replacing the U.S. government with a Socialist/Marxist regime. With the help of a gay female DOJ attorney and two Harvard law students, he navigates a treacherous political landscape spanning from Texas to major cities like Boston and New York. The plot raises questions about the evolution of extreme political ideologies and the existence of a World Order Syndicate. As Texas becomes a battleground for preserving constitutional values, the struggle faces intense opposition and violence, leaving the outcome uncertain.
